    I've always collected all sorts of things since I was young,from green army men back in the early 70's,to baseball back in the mid 70's, mustang and ford models in early 80's, hotwheels early 90's,and after my son was born Nascar. I got started in Nascar, when i met Dick Trickle at Maple Grove Raceway in Pa, got his autograph on Ford racing poster. This got me started into Nascar, I watched first race,cant remember where, and picked out the Ford Quality Care car, at that time driven by Dick Trickle and Lake Speed. Later the car was driven by Dale Jarrett, and thats who I stuck with. I am a little disapointed to see Nascar let in the riceburners. The trading cards started on my son's first birthday, when a friend of mine gave my son some 95 maxx premier plus packs for his birthday. The rest is history. I took 5 years off of collecting and Nascar, and am now back into it again. I dont recall any trading sites back when i started, but then again I never looked. I am so glad I got back into it, and to find this site, and the NUTS site.
